FYI. Just got this email from my school's international office

Dear Students and Scholars,

Over the weekend of June 26 – 28, 2015, the Student Exchange Visitor Program (SEVP) will be applying updates to its SEVIS database. These updates will interrupt certain government services such as US visa applications; I-901 SEVIS fee payments; driver's license applications; and for those entering the US, expect delays at the port of entry.

VISA approved today at abuja after two denails I was for 7:30 batch, a white man probably in his late 40s wearing a fossil chronometer almost like the type I was wearing buh america spec, checked in, after confirming dS160 and finger prints, spiritual running stomach so I went to the gents to use some part of my 160 dollars *3 grin I probably left a staunch smell for the next user to feed on grin, went back to take my seat, VOs were very cordial, a lot of students were given, den I heard the golden call "NEXT applicant window 8"
VO: goodmorning
Me: morning
VO: your papers pls
VO: *types* stared at the computer for ages probably 2 minutes
ME: * inside my mind * virgin maria don arrest U
VO: so why u wanna go to the states?!
ME: for my masters program in geological and geophysical enginerring
VO: stares for anoda minute
ME: ( he be as if this man na senior man for interviewing o)
VO: where u going to?!
ME: missouri university of science and tech....VO cuts in
VO: the one at rolla?!
NE: Yes( u sabi am)
VO: so what did u study during ur undergraduate and where?!
ME: geology at the univerity of ilorin,ikorin kwara state
VO: so what would this program do for U?!
ME: technical expertise is a needed edge in my field and I am looking at groundwater and contaminants remediation
VO: so what u gonna do afterwards?!
ME: come back to nigeria and get a job at the several multinational companies like shell, chevron and schlumberger...VO kept nodding*
VO: fliping through the pages of my passport*.. have u travelled before
ME: for where I dey naija*....i haven't had the need to do so,
VO: so whose paying for ur trips?!
ME: my cousin- brother
VO: ur cousin brother?!
Me: oh I have stayed too long with him I call him my brother with a smile
VO: what does he do?!
ME: he got a business chain of stores across three states kwara abia and imo states...VO cuts in?!
VO: what do u think he would do such task of paying?!
I silently said thank U jesus memorised answer follows
ME: he has been supportive of my education since my undergraduate level where I have stayed with him through my course in kwara state
VO: * does a Bleep it gesture with his head* types arranges my passport and gives me the golden paper of approval
Vo: ur visa have been approved,
